Nucleotide diversity at the reference genes

The average pairwise nucleotide diversity π measured over the nine reference loci is 0.00954 in S. chilense (Table 3.6). With an average pairwise nucleotide diversity π of 0.013 at the reference loci, S. peruvianum is more polymorphic than S. chilense. In S. corneliomulleri, π of 0.015 at the reference loci is similar to the value measured in S. peruvianum. The synonymous

nucleotide diversity πs lies usually between 0.02 and 0.03, while the nonsynonymous nucleotide diversity πa is much lower (between 0.002 and 0.003). The ratio of πa to πs is therefore low with values comprised between 0.085 and 0.115 (Figure 3.27).

Nucleotide diversity at the Pto locus

In S. chilense, the Pto gene exhibits similar levels of variability to the reference loci (Table

3.6). The synonymous nucleotide diversity πs at the Pto gene behaves like the mean πs at the reference loci, while the mean πa is four times the value at the reference loci. The ratio of πa to πs is therefore four times elevated compared to the reference. A similar pattern is found in

S. peruvianum. πs at the Pto locus behaves like the mean πs at the reference loci, while the mean πa is six times πa at the reference loci. In S. corneliomulleri, diversity at the Pto locus is comparable to S. peruvianum: πs is nearly halved compared to πs at the reference loci, πa is ten times elevated compared to the reference, and therefore the ratio of πa to πs is higher than one (Figure 3.27).

Nucleotide diversity at the Rin4 locus

The Rin4 gene exhibits similar levels of variability compared to the reference loci in all three species (Table 3.6, Figure 3.27). Merely, πa is slightly elevated compared to the reference loci, while πs behaves like the genomic mean, leading to the ratio being slightly elevated.

Nucleotide diversity at the Pfi locus

In S. chilense, nucleotide diversity at the Pfi gene is approximately twice the genomic average

(Table 3.6), with πa being seven fold increased compared to the genomic mean. The ratio is therefore five times the ratio measured at the reference loci (Figure 3.27). In S. peruvianum

and in S. corneliomulleri, nucleotide diversity at the Pfi gene is also elevated compared to the

genomic mean. The ratio is therefore five times the ratio at the reference loci. The pattern observed at the Pfi gene in S. corneliomulleri is similar to the observations in S. peruvianum.

Neutrality tests at the reference loci

In S. chilense, the average Tajima’s D measured at the reference loci over all sites is -0.828,

while the value measured at synonymous sites is -0.298. Fu and Li’s D is -0.811 (Table 3.6,

Figures 3.28). According to the synonymous site frequency spectrum at the reference genes, there are fewer polymorphisms in all mutational classes than expected under a neutral scenario (Figure 3.29b). The average Tajima’s D measured at the reference loci over all sites

is -1.226 and the value measured over synonymous sites is -1.129 in S. peruvianum. Fu and

Li’s D is -1.770. According to the synonymous site frequency spectrum at the reference

genes, there is an excess of low and high frequency polymorphisms compared to the expectation under a neutral scenario (Figure 3.29a). In S. corneliomulleri, the average

Tajima’s D measured at the reference loci over all sites is -0.665 and over synonymous sites -

0.407. Fu and Li’s D is -0.733. According to the synonymous site frequency spectrum at the

reference genes, there are fewer polymorphisms in all mutational classes than expected under a neutral scenario (Figure 3.29c).

Neutrality tests at the Pto locus

In S. chilense, Pto shows elevated Tajima’s D and Fu and Li’s D values with -0.336 and - 0.643 at all sites compared to the genomic mean (Table 3.6, Figure 3.28). The site frequency spectrum reveals that Pto exhibits an excess of intermediate frequency polymorphisms compared to the mean at synonymous sites measured at the reference loci (Figure 3.29b). This pattern of polymorphism frequencies at the Pto locus is more pronounced in S. peruvianum, where Tajima’s D and Fu and Li’s D are positive (0.436 and 0.119) and the site frequency

spectrum reveals an excess of intermediate frequency polymorphisms compared to the reference loci (Figure 3.29a). The pattern in S. corneliomulleri is similar to the observed

pattern in S. peruvianum (TD = 0.584, FLD = 0.527). McDonald-Kreitman test results were not

significant and did not reveal any excess of polymorphic sites within species compared to both outgroups S. ochranthum and S. pennellii.

Neutrality tests at the Pfi locus

In S. chilense, Pfi shows elevated Tajima’s D and Fu and Li’s D values compared to the

genomic mean with -0.297 and -0.610 (Table 3.6, Figure 3.28). The site frequency spectrum reveals that this gene exhibits an excess of intermediate frequency polymorphisms compared to the mean at synonymous sites measured at the reference loci (Figure 3.29b). In S. peruvianum, Tajima’s D and Fu and Li’s D are only slightly elevated compared to the

reference dataset (-0.814 and -1.266). However, the frequency spectrum reveals an excess of intermediate frequency polymorphisms here as well (Figure 3.29a). The pattern in S. corneliomulleri is again similar to the pattern observed in S. peruvianum (TD = -0.384, FLD =

-0.471). McDonald-Kreitman test results were not significant at the Pfi locus. However,

amongst polymorphisms in S. chilense, which are derived relative to the outgroup S. ochranthum, there is a tendency towards an excess of nonsynonymous compared to

synonymous polymorphisms.

Neutrality tests at the Rin4 locus

Tajima’s D and Fu and Li’s D at the Rin4 gene are more negative in S. chilense compared to

the genome average (-1.104 and -0.995) (Table 3.6, Figure 3.28). The frequency spectrum behaves similarly to the neutral expectation in this species, but shows an excess of singletons (Figure 3.29b). Tajima’s D and Fu and Li’s D in S. peruvianum are more negative than the

genome average as well (-1.290 and -1.337). The frequency spectrum reveals an excess of low and high frequency variance compared to the frequency spectrum measured at the reference genes (Figure 3.29a). In S. corneliomulleri however, Rin4 exhibits slightly elevated

values of TD = -0.305 and FLD = -0.261 compared to the reference dataset. The frequency spectrum behaves similarly to the neutral expectation in this species (Figure 3.29c). McDonald-Kreitman test results were not significant at the Rin4 locus. However, when comparing S. peruvianum to the outgroup S. ochranthum, a greater proportion of nonsynonymous than synonymous polymorphisms are found (P = 0.052).
